Discovering the Rich History of Istanbul: A Tour of Turkey's Cultural GemThe Ultimate Guide to Eating Vegan in BerlinExploring the Hidden Gems of Havana, CubaTrekking to Machu Picchu in PeruGetting off the Beaten Path in Laos' Luang PrabangCelebrating Carnival in Rio de JaneiroDiscovering the Beauty of Norway's FjordsChasing Waterfalls in Iceland: A Nature Lover's ParadiseGetting Lost in the Winding Streets of Venice, ItalyDiscovering the Ancient Ruins of Machu Picchu Cairo travel hong kong travel hanoi itinerary singapore tourist spots 3 days in tokyo san diego travel lisbon travel waikato travel barbados travel travel blog